не совсем так... попал с 12f629 - единственно чем удалось спасти кристалл - icprog +an589 так что удержать ИС от самозапуска после заливки программы (хотя-бы до команды верификации) иногда проблематично...
программа использовала внутренний источник reset - программируется нормально, сразу же верификацию проходит, но последующее обращение из оболочки программатора к кристаллу становится невозможным - программа сходу запускается на выполнение и стереть такой кристалл уже проблематично (аналогия реанимации для AVRок) (железо -вариации propic2 на LPT+icprog или winpic800 ) не обязательно такой нюанс попадется, но может встретится
Компания MEAN WELL пополнила ассортимент своей широкой линейки светодиодных драйверов новым семейством XLC для внутреннего освещения. Главное отличие – поддержка широкого спектра проводных и беспроводных технологий диммирования. Новинки представлены в MEANWELL.market моделями с мощностями 25 Вт, 40 Вт и 60 Вт. В линейке есть модели, работающие как в режиме стабилизации тока (СС), так и в режиме стабилизации напряжения (CV) значением 12, 24 и 48 В.
Верификация это когда программа сверяет записанное в МК с содержанием своего буфера. Есть два режима верификации: во время программирования (это когда программа записав часть кода сразу проверяет что записано) и после программирования (проверяется после записи всего кода). Если в слове конфигурации стоит защита от считывания, то при верификации после программирования программа выдаст ошибку по адресу 0000, а при попытке прочитать память МК выдаст все нули. По этому в настройках программы - прошивальщика (если есть) нужно указать верификацию во время программирования.
Верификация это когда программа сверяет записанное в МК с содержанием своего буфера. Есть два режима верификации: во время программирования (это когда программа записав часть кода сразу проверяет что записано) и после программирования (проверяется после записи всего кода). Если в слове конфигурации стоит защита от считывания, то при верификации после программирования программа выдаст ошибку по адресу 0000, а при попытке прочитать память МК выдаст все нули. По этому в настройках программы - прошивальщика (если есть) нужно указать верификацию во время программирования.
С уважением.
Ни хвоста не понял. Я думал что при защите от считывания она и во время прошивки не считает и не сверит.
_________________ У кошки четыре ноги: вход, выход, земля и питание. Но трогать её не моги: получится замыкание
программа использовала внутренний источник reset - программируется нормально, сразу же верификацию проходит, но последующее обращение из оболочки программатора к кристаллу становится невозможным - программа сходу запускается на выполнение и стереть такой кристалл уже проблематично
Понял, наконец, о чем Вы пишите. У меня такая проблема на самом деле тоже возникала на C8051 контроллерах. Я ее решил установкой задержки секунд на 10 после включения устройства. В течении этого времени должна быть установлена связь с программатором. После этого устройство может переконфигурировать RESET или еще что, прерятствующее его последующему программированию. Возможны и другие решения, например заземление отдельного вывода МК и организовать программу так, чтобы она не шла дальше и не реконфигурировала чип пока не оторвете вывод от земли.
Заголовок сообщения: Re: COM - программатор от K@T
Добавлено: Ср ноя 30, 2011 23:04:47
Друг Кота
Карма: 47
Рейтинг сообщений: 92
Зарегистрирован: Пн мар 22, 2010 11:01:14 Сообщений: 7412 Откуда: СССР, г. Москва.
Рейтинг сообщения:0
Ser60 писал(а):
Если делать RESET по Vdd, то как он обесточенный будет программироваться? У К@Та все правильно сделано.
А во время RESET ему и не надо программироваться, программировать продолжаем после RESET.
К@Т писал(а):
Соник писал(а):
К@Т, а от преобразователя какой максимальный ток потребляется?
около 15мА при впп 13,5в,при меньшем впп ток ещё ниже.
К@Т, по моим расчётам если частоту преобразователя выбрать 96 кГц, то индуктивность дросселя хватит всего на 20 мкГн. Почему бы не использовать дроссель меньших габаритов? Выше 13,5В Vpp делать не нужно?
_________________ Я рожден при социализме, и я этим горжусь!
в собственной программной оболочке я бы тоже сделал чего-своего... просто речь идет об использовании готовых программ и железок с вытекающими особенностями дабы не сильно расстраиваться
в собственной программной оболочке я бы тоже сделал чего-своего... просто речь идет об использовании готовых программ и железок с вытекающими особенностями дабы не сильно расстраиваться
Развивайте мысль,а то плохо понятно.Что именно Вы бы добавили?
_________________ У кошки четыре ноги: вход, выход, земля и питание. Но трогать её не моги: получится замыкание
Соник, разве это ошибки... vas455, недавно собрал такой программатор, могу поделиться печаткой с добавленными деталями. Авторская печатка сдесь; viewtopic.php?p=974044#p974044 Печатку надо зеркалить...
Соник, разве это ошибки... vas455, недавно собрал такой программатор, могу поделиться печаткой с добавленными деталями. Авторская печатка сдесь; viewtopic.php?p=974044#p974044 Печатку надо зеркалить...
спасибо
_________________ Нет таких вещей, которые нельзя было бы доказать, но есть люди, которым ничего нельзя доказать.
Заголовок сообщения: Re: COM - программатор от K@T
Добавлено: Ср дек 07, 2011 20:43:30
Друг Кота
Карма: 47
Рейтинг сообщений: 92
Зарегистрирован: Пн мар 22, 2010 11:01:14 Сообщений: 7412 Откуда: СССР, г. Москва.
Рейтинг сообщения:0
Можно 74LS00 заменить на К555ЛА3? Я не понимаю зачем там инверторы с двумя входами (не знаю как они правильно называются ), если наверняка можно применить инверторы с одним входом (не знаю как они правильно называются )?
_________________ Я рожден при социализме, и я этим горжусь!
Можно 74LS00 заменить на К555ЛА3? Я не понимаю зачем там инверторы с двумя входами (не знаю как они правильно называются ), если наверняка можно применить инверторы с одним входом (не знаю как они правильно называются )?
Соник,бадать твою мыш!Где инверторы с двумя входами а где с одним?И там и там с двумя! Эти микрухи аналоги.
_________________ У кошки четыре ноги: вход, выход, земля и питание. Но трогать её не моги: получится замыкание
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 13
Вы не можете начинать темы Вы не можете отвечать на сообщения Вы не можете редактировать свои сообщения Вы не можете удалять свои сообщения Вы не можете добавлять вложения